What are you currently reading?

I just started Chasing Lucky by Jenn Bennett this week, but I’m not that far into it, maybe 30 pages. But it’s one of my most anticipated releases for this year. It was supposed to be released in May of this year, but it was pushed back to November. So I’m taking my time with it because I don’t want it to be over. I have loved all of Jenn Bennett’s books, and I know that this one will be no different.

I don’t know too much about it other than the main character, Josie, moved back to her childhood town and keeps running into her former best friend, Lucky. But he wants nothing to do with her. Of course, it’s a romance so it’s a given that they’re going to end up together at some point. I’m excited to find out how.

What did you recently finish reading?

Surprisingly, I just recently finished three books, though one was a comic and really short. The book I read was A Curious Beginning by Deanna Raybourn. It was a random book that I decided to pick up, and it was something that I don’t normally read since it is a historical mystery. But I did actually really enjoy it a lot more than I was expecting to. I plan on doing a review on it within the next couple weeks, so be on the lookout for that.

I also listened to The Dream Thieves by Maggie Stiefvater on audiobook. This is the second book in the Raven Cycle, and I really enjoyed this and going on the journey with these characters. I can’t wait to continue on with the series in the near future. I don’t think I’ll do a review on this book only because it’s a sequel and I don’t want to spoil the first book for anyone.

The other book I read, or well comic, was Avatar the Last Airbender: Smoke and Shadow Part 3. I took too long of a break with this series, and I really want to try to finish it before the end of the year. I should be able to if I really put my mind to it.
